Introductions
Mr. Jim McKenna began the meeting at 7:10 p.m. All attendees introduced themselves to the group. Mr. McKenna made opening remarks; discussed the agenda (attached), and spoke briefly about the PBC contracting mechanism that was going to be discussed, sampling being conducted at SWMU 54, the Building 4343 final remedial report and the final SWMU 31 RFI reports that would be submitted in December.
Presentations
Mr. Tom Meyer made a presentation on the Performance-Based Contracting (PBC) mechanism that the Army has recently implemented at Radford. (attached). He discussed the definition and elements of a performance based contract. Mr. Meyer pointed out that this type of contracting let the Army determine the end points (goals) but placed the responsibility of how the goals are accomplished on the PBC contractor. The current PBC covers 11 sites and was awarded on 20 Sep 2006 to Shaw Environmental, Inc. The awarded amount was $11,830,470.
Comments/Questions
There was general discussion about the presentation. Discussion revolved around the sites covered by the PBC, whether other sites were being worked on outside the PBC, and whether there would be future PBC offerings.
